How to do it...

This Bash script uses the OAuth library to read tweets or send your own updates:

 #!/bin/bash #Filename: twitter.sh #Description: Basic twitter client oauth_consumer_key=YOUR_CONSUMER_KEY oauth_consumer_scret=YOUR_CONSUMER_SECRET config_file=~/.$oauth_consumer_key-$oauth_consumer_secret-rc if [[ "$1" != "read" ]] && [[ "$1" != "tweet" ]]; then echo -e "Usage: $0 tweet status_message\n OR\n $0 read\n" exit -1; fi #source /usr/local/bin/TwitterOAuth.sh source bash-oauth-master/TwitterOAuth.sh TO_init if [ ! -e $config_file ]; then TO_access_token_helper if (( $? == 0 )); then echo oauth_token=${TO_ret[0]} > $config_file echo oauth_token_secret=${TO_ret[1]} >> $config_file fi fi source $config_file if [[ "$1" = "read" ]]; then ...
